What are Cart Noodles?


Cart noodles, known as Cheung Fun in Cantonese, refer to a popular style of noodle dish typically served in makeshift street stalls or mobile carts. The beauty of cart noodles lies in their versatility. Diners can customize their orders by choosing from a variety of noodles, broth, toppings, and condiments, making each bowl a personal reflection of taste and preference.


The history of cart noodles dates back to the 1950s when they emerged as a convenient and affordable food option for the bustling urban population of Hong Kong. Vendors would push their carts through the streets, offering delicious bowls of noodles, accompanied by a range of meats, vegetables, and sauces. The phenomenon quickly gained popularity, and as a result, it evolved into a beloved street food staple.


The Anatomy of Cart Noodles


At the heart of any bowl of cart noodles is the base, which typically consists of either egg noodles, rice noodles, or vermicelli. The choice of broth can vary from a simple clear soup to a rich curry or spicy broth, allowing for a unique experience with every visit to a cart noodle stall. The toppings are what truly elevate the experience; options may include succulent brisket, fish balls, squid, tofu, and an array of greens such as watercress, choi sum, or bok choy.


Additionally, the serving style of cart noodles encourages experimentation. Many vendors offer a variety of sauces that can be generously drizzled over the top. From sweet soy sauce to tangy chili oil, these condiments add an explosion of flavors that complement the dish beautifully. The mixture of ingredients and flavors in cart noodles exemplifies the culinary philosophy of Hong Kong—using fresh, quality produce and marrying diverse culinary influences.

A Cultural Experience


Eating at a cart noodle stall is more than just a meal; it's a cultural experience. These stalls are often bustling with life, filled with the sounds of sizzling woks and laughter, creating an atmosphere that cannot be replicated in a traditional restaurant. The interaction between vendors and customers adds a personal touch to the dining experience, with many patrons forming friendships with their favorite stall owners over the years.


Moreover, cart noodles are a social equalizer in Hong Kong. People from all walks of life gather around these stalls, sharing tables and stories while enjoying their meals. This communal aspect enhances the enjoyment of the food, as it transcends mere sustenance and becomes a shared moment in the fast-paced life of the city.


A Journey Through Time


Over the years, cart noodles have adapted to changing tastes and culinary trends. While traditional ingredients remain popular, many stalls have introduced innovative twists, such as vegan options, fusion flavors, and gourmet presentations. This evolution reflects not only the dynamic nature of Hong Kong’s food culture but also the resilience and creativity of its culinary artisans.
